In April, Google Cloud reported another open platform for overseeing applications called Anthos, an adaptable and secure programming based service. Anthos would give users the capacities of running applications on existing on-prem hardware or the open cloud. At its heart is open source stage Kubernetes, a key differentiator between Google Cloud Platform (GCP) and built up players like Amazon Web Services (AWS) or Microsoft Azure. Kubernetes, which tech expert Ben Thompson understands as the ideal cure to AWS, ten-year head-begin in system as-a-service, It is a completely compact open-source compartment group director permitting GCP to viably run microservices.
Anthos is an essential part of GCP’s promise to a multi-cloud biological system. At the point when Anthos was launched at Google’s Next meeting in April, the online search giant referred to research asserting that 88% of undertakings intend to utilize numerous cloud suppliers. What’s more, although a few Google Cloud clients have existing programming and foundation set up, they regularly influence at least two cloud benefits without a moment’s delay to send their applications easily.
As for the case of Anthos, grasping open norms guarantees that Google can convey the advantages of a completely overseen service close by the current framework abilities of enormous enterprises. It’s half and half usefulness is accessible both with the Google Kubernetes Engine (GKE) and in server farms with GKE on-prem and will enable clients to run various remaining tasks at hand. Anthos will likewise give you a chance to oversee remaining tasks at hand running on outsider mists like AWS and Azure, giving you the opportunity to send, run and deal with your applications on your preferred haze, without requiring chairmen and designers to learn various situations and APIs.

One of the most punctual drivers of multi-cloud was the powerlessness for big business clients to effectively change between cloud services, known as vendor lock-in. Notwithstanding the vulnerability around the unwavering quality of a solitary cloud offering and to anticipate information misfortune and personal time, a multi-cloud approach would guarantee that associations are not being compelled by wasteful procedures or cloud contracts.
In spite of the fact that a single cloud supplier may offer the correct blend of service-level-agreements (SLAs), conventions, and uptime ensure, this isn’t in every case enough. In the event that clients begin mentioning highlights that are only accessible through an alternate application, ventures may need to buy that vendor’s open cloud service. Multi-cloud setups ordinarily consolidate at any rate two cloud suppliers.
Today, multi-cloud agreements are commonly determined by geographical circumstances of a particular cloud service or more extensive vital or specialized objectives. Google Cloud records various reasons why associations would take part in a multi-cloud setup, including diminishing IT spending, flexibility, and adaptability in reacting to market requests, or administrative and legal compliance.
Multi-cloud approaches ought to be recognized from the term hybrid cloud, which with regards to Google Cloud alludes to a setup where normal or interconnected remaining tasks at hand are conveyed over various processing situations, one situated in the open cloud, and at any rate one being private.
Google Cloud’s exhibition over the previous month likewise indicates why multi-cloud setups are ending up progressively normal. Toward the beginning of June, a blackout expedited by a standard design change and abnormal amounts of system blockage brought down YouTube, Snapchat, Discord, and various other web services which all utilization GCP on the backend. The outage and consequent issues with service disturbances underscore the delicate idea of current processing designs, and that putting one’s whole backend in the hands of a single organization may not be the smartest arrangement.

The online search giant provided details regarding June sixth that it would get the data analyst organization Looker for $2.6 billion. As the two organizations share more than 350 joint clients including BuzzFeed, WPP Essence, and Yahoo, the coordination of Looker will pleasantly supplement Google Cloud’s current data establishment.
On a fundamental level, Looker enables organizations to comprehend their information put away in the cloud.
